Entertainment Reviews:

Sight and Sound - 10/01/2005
"Dickinson's whodunit is fascinating both as a historical document...and as a brisk, no-nonsense crime thriller."

Product Description:

A star athlete is murdered in the middle of a football match in this delightfully British mystery.
